Children's Day is celebrated across India to raise awareness about children's rights, education, and welfare on 14 November every year. Today, it was our honor to celebrate it in our studio with Dr. Jagdish Vyom Ji, known for his remarkable contribution to children's literature. He has written many novels, stories, and poems for children. He is a pioneer in creating awareness about understanding child psychology and writing poetry to touch the cord of young readers. His poetry on children is prevalent and part of the school syllabus in many schools all over India. Today, he read some popular children's poems written by various Hindi poets and also talked about बाल साहित्य (children's literature) in detail.
